Abstract
PURPOSE:To form a fine and excellent fiberous superconductor by forming a metal coat on a fiberous base, and adhering a specified oxide coat to the metal coat. CONSTITUTION:On a fiberous base 11 on which a thin metal thin film is coated, a ternary compound film 13 of oxide including A, B, Cu whose element ratio is represented by a formula I, wherein A is at least one kind of elements among A, Sc, Y and lanthamides series element (atom No. 57-71), and B at least one kind of IIa group elements such as Ba, Sr, Ca, Be, Mg. The metal coat 12 is deposited on the base 11 in this way, so unique fine and flat deposits are obtained. It is therefore possible to obtain a superconductor of extremely high accurate fiber form.
